Start with the classic choices that consistently rank high on Instagram. The Sky Garden at 20 Fenchurch Street offers free entry, garden seating, and a view that stretches across the Thames. For a more party‑ready vibe, head to the rooftop at The Shard’s Aqua Shard – the drinks are pricey but the sunset over the city is worth it.
If you’re after a budget‑friendly option, the Stand at The Hoxton Shoreditch has a relaxed garden feel and cheap cocktails. In West London, the Terrace at The Ned combines art deco style with panoramic windows, perfect for a cozy night out. Each spot has a different atmosphere, so you can match the terrace to your mood.
Timing matters. Early evening – around 5 pm – gives you golden hour light that makes the city glow. Snap a quick pic, then stay for the city lights that turn on after sunset. Avoid rushing around midnight; most terraces close by 11 pm, and the crowd thins out, making for a better photo and a calmer vibe.
Weekdays are less crowded than weekends. If you can, book a table for a Tuesday or Wednesday. You’ll get more space to set up your phone or camera and enjoy a quieter conversation with friends.
Dress code is usually smart‑casual. A neat shirt, clean sneakers, and no sportswear will get you in without trouble. Most rooftops check IDs, so bring your passport or driver’s license if you’re a visitor.
Safety tip: Stick to well‑lit areas and watch your drinks. Most terraces have staff watching the bar area, but it never hurts to be aware. If you’re leaving late, grab a cab or use a ride‑share app – the streets can get busy after the bars close.
